The upper left corner of the display will show the approximate number of calories you have burned during your workout. Note: When the calorie goal program is selected, the display will show the number of calories still to be burned. The lower left corner of the display will show the elapsed time and the distance that you have walked or run during your workout. The lower left corner of the display will also show the incline level of the treadmill for a few seconds each time the incline setting changes. Note: When a speed & incline program or the calorie goal program is selected, the lower left corner of the display will show the time remaining in the program instead of the elapsed time. The lower right corner of the display will show the speed of the walking belt. When you use the handgrip pulse sensor, the lower right corner of the display will also show your heart rate. Note: When a distance program is selected, the lower right corner of the display will also show the approximate number of calories you have burned. To reset the display, press the Stop button, remove the key, and then reinsert the key. Note: The console can display speed, distance, and weight using either standard miles and pounds or metric kilometers and kilograms. To find which system of measurement is selected, or to select a different system, see THE INFORMATION MODE/DEMO MODE on page 22. Note: For simplicity, all instructions in this section refer to miles and pounds. 7 Measure your heart rate if desired. Note: Before using the handgrip pulse sensor, remove the sheets of Contacts clear plastic from the metal contacts on the handgrip pulse sensor. In addition, make sure that your hands are clean. To measure your heart rate, stand on the foot rails and hold the metal contacts on the handrail-avoid moving your hands. When your pulse is detected, the heart symbol in the display will flash each time your heart beats, one or two dashes will appear, and then your heart rate will be shown. For the most accurate heart rate reading, continue to hold the contacts for about 15 seconds. 8 Turn on the fan if desired. To turn on the fan at low speed, press the Fan button. To turn on the fan at high speed, press the button a second time. To turn off the fan, press the button a third time. Note: If the fan is on when the walking belt is stopped, the fan will turn off automatically after a few minutes. 9 When you are finished exercising, remove the key. Step onto the foot rails, press the Stop button, and adjust the incline of the treadmill to the lowest setting. The incline must be at the lowest setting when the treadmill is folded to the storage position or the treadmill will become damaged. Next, remove the key from the console and put it in a secure place. Note: If the display remains lit after the key is removed, the console is in the "demo" mode. See page 22 and turn off the demo mode. When you are finished using the treadmill, switch the reset/off circuit breaker to the "off" position and unplug the power cord. 13
